Abstract
This paper presents a simple training simulator for endoscopic surgery based on augmented reality. The basic function of our proposal is to provide repetitive practice the fundamental operations for cutting, removing, and suturing organ tissue. Augmented reality indicates a straight line and/or a circulate line on a display as a target trajectory for training. After constructing the basic functions of the training simulator, we will evaluate the training effects with beginner students.
